My Story
Active traveler, over 40 years experience traveling in and out of the US. Started formally booking travel with Fora in 2025. Veteran of the US Navy where I got my start touring Europe. I usually host at least one big travel destination a year (2026 African Safari) along with many shorter ˋtravel with usˋ destinations/cruises throughout the year. I travel light, with experience as a scout leader and traveling Europe using public transportation, every ounce counts! Working off my bucket list to visit all seven continents. Africa and Australia are the final ones.
You will probably note that most of my pictures while traveling have a beer in them. I am an active home brewer, so I usually like to sample local brews and wine, while relaxing, conversing, and people watching.
Travel Style
I travel light, making sure everything fits into a carry-on and day bag. Primarily I look for cruises once every month or two, trying out different cruise lines and destinations. I prefer the shoulder seasons, not a fan of huge crowds. I enjoy walking small European towns, soaking up the local culture and being in the moment. My son is currently stationed in Germany, so we try and visit Europe once or twice a year, meeting up with him somewhere along the way, whether cruising or land travel.
I lived in Florida for 30 years and have sailed to many of the Caribbean destinations more than once, so now I use my cruise time more for health/wellness/entertainment than exploring. My preference is expedition and river cruising on small ships where travel is more intimate and you get to know your travel companions, Antarctica (Greg Mortimer) and Vietnam/Cambodia (The Jahan) being prime examples!
When it comes to all-inclusive travel, I prefer the 5-star resorts with quite a few stays at the Sandals Resorts, usually traveling with friends in small groups.
Hotel lodging depends on the purpose of my visit, anywhere from 3 to 5 star if I am just passing through or health and wellness!
I love to venture, experience new things, and meet new people.

Madrid for a Pre-Cruise Destination
This was a pre-cruise stop. We flew in to Madrid, took the subway to our hotel, and then explored this pleasantly walkable city for the next two days. As we walked around, I remember telling my wife that I could see us coming back to explore more of Madrid. One day, we took a quick train trip up to Segovia to walk around the city and grab a bite to eat. Lastly, it was a comfortable train ride to Barcelona with a chance to see the countryside before boarding our cruise ship.

2024 Vietnam Anniversary Cruise Aboard The Jahan
This Vietnam and Cambodia Mekong River cruise was our annual special vacation planned to coincide with our 25th anniversary. The crew aboard The Jahan were truly amazing, greeting us by name as we boarded all the way through to disembarkation. At the time, the boat was only at half capacity so we got to know all of the passengers and even made Facebook friends that we still share our travels with. The twice daily guided tours introduced us to amazing people and two rich cultures that we continue to talk about and will treasure forever!

A Couples & Family Weekend Visit to Amberg, Germany
My son is stationed in Germany and lives in Amberg, so it gives my wife and I an opportunity to visit once or twice a year. Germany has an excellent public transit system, so getting around is fairly straight-forward. We have visited the Christmas Markets in winter and this last trip gave us the opportunity to stroll through the town, relax, and visit with family and friends over great food and beer!!
